CCVI – 60th Anniversary Gala
The Children’s Center for the Visually Impaired (CCVI) celebrated with their 60th Anniversary Gala at the Kansas City Marriott Downtown. Marlys and Michael Haverty were the honorary chairmen, and Marianne Kilroy and Carmen Thum served as the co-chairmen. Guests enjoyed cocktails, dinner, a decades presentation, and music by The Commodores.
